The auto museum in Reno has a Ferrari-powered Jeep Wagoneer that was commissioned my Mr. Harrah before he died. The grafting work to extend the front clip to fit the larger engine is exquisite. Not quite as weird as the 2CV, but strange enough to do a double-take if you didn't read the plaque.
